Description[?]:
This bill ensures that all children’s education is to a high standard taught by professionals and to ensure that literacy and numeracy are both taught. If parents wish for their children to have a religious etc. education they can go to private schools regulated by the government. This bill attempts to erode the inequalities in education. |
